Introduction of Metal Roof



Steel roof covering has actually acquired popularity in the last few years as a result of its resilience and visual allure. When you choose steel roofing, you're going with a material that can endure harsh climate condition, including hefty rainfall, snow, and high winds.

Unlike standard shingles, steel roofings can last 40 to 70 years with minimal maintenance, making them a long-term financial investment.

One more advantage of steel roof covering is its energy effectiveness. You'll locate that several steel roofs are created to show solar heat, which can help in reducing your air conditioning costs throughout warm summer months.


Plus, metal roofing systems are typically made from recycled products, which attract environmentally aware homeowners.

In regards to design, steel roof is available in numerous styles, colors, and finishes, enabling you to customize your home's look. Finally, steel roofing is immune to insects and rot, providing you comfort that your roof covering will certainly stay intact throughout the years.

With all these advantages, it's no surprise lots of property owners are making the switch to metal roofing.

Overview of Shingle Roof Covering



When considering roof options, roof shingles roof covering remains a prominent option among home owners for its price and flexibility. Tiles can be found in various products, including asphalt, timber, and fiberglass, permitting you to choose a design that fits your home's aesthetic and budget plan. Asphalt tiles are one of the most common kind, known for their cost-effectiveness and ease of installment.

One of the primary benefits of roof shingles roofing is its wide range of colors and designs. This adaptability indicates you can easily match your roof to your home's exterior. In addition, roof shingles roof coverings normally have a life-span of 20 to three decades, depending upon the product and upkeep, making them a sensible long-term financial investment.

While tile roof coverings might not have the very same long life as metal roof coverings, their lower initial cost and convenience of fixing make them an attractive alternative for several house owners. In general, roof shingles roofing uses a balance of cost, aesthetic charm, and functionality that continues to resonate with those looking to improve their homes.

Trick Contrasts and Factors To Consider



Picking between steel and roof shingles roof includes several essential contrasts and considerations that can significantly affect your decision.

Initially, consider sturdiness. Steel roof coverings can last 40 to 70 years, while asphalt tiles typically last 15 to thirty years. This durability suggests that although metal may have a higher upfront cost, it could save you cash in the long run.

Next off, think about upkeep. Steel roofings require less upkeep, standing up to mold and mildew, while roof shingles could need more constant inspections and repairs.

Weather condition resistance is another important variable. Steel roof coverings take care of rough climate well, including hefty rain and snow, whereas tiles can be vulnerable to wind damage.

Visual appeals additionally contribute. Roofing shingles provide a standard appearance that lots of home owners like, while metal roof covering is available in different styles and colors, enabling more modification.

Last but not least, examine insulation and energy efficiency. Metal roof coverings mirror heat, keeping your home colder, while roof shingles might soak up a lot more warm, impacting your energy bills.

Ultimately, weigh these factors versus your budget, local environment, and personal preferences to make the very best roofing option for your home.
